甲基丙烯酸高碳醇酯-醋酸乙烯酯共聚物的合成及降凝作用的研究

         

摘要

Methacrylic acid higher alcohols esters were synthesized from the raw materials of metha-crylic acid and higher alcohols. The obtained product was further reacted with vinyl acetate by esterifi-cation to form the target product. The optimum process conditions of esterification reactions got from single factor and orthogonal experiment are as follows: the mole ratio of acid and alcohol is 1. 2 : 1; the dosage of catalyst (mass fraction) is l%;the dosage of solvents is 40 mL;the esterification time is 2 hours. The optimum process conditions of polymerization reactions are as follows; the dosage of vinyl acetate quantity is 30%(mass fraction); the dosage of initiator(BPO)is 0. 75% (mass fraction) polymerization temperature is 70 ℃; the polymerization time is 4 hours. Determination shows that the product can reduce the pour point by 7 °C.%作者对原油降凝剂进行了研究,以甲基丙烯酸和高碳醇为原料,通过酯化反应制得甲基丙烯酸高碳醇酯,所得酯化产物和醋酸乙烯酯聚合得到目标产物.通过实验得出酯化反应最优工艺条件为:n(酸)∶n(醇)=1.2∶1;ω(催化剂)=1%;ω(溶剂)=46%~51%;酯化时间为2h.聚合反应最优工艺条件为:ω(醋酸乙烯酯)=30%;引发剂ω(BPO) =0.75%;聚合温度为70℃;聚合时间为4h.凝点测定结果表明,将产品加入到原油中,凝点最大可下降7℃.
